Abstract




Ticks on reptiles appear occasionally in geographic locations with specific conditions of humidity, vegetation and presence of ungulates. In this work, 401 ticks collected between 2013 and 2021 on 83 lizards belonging to 9 species of the family Lacertidae were analyzed. They were captured in different regions of the Sierra de Guadarrama, Pyrenees, southern sub-plateau, Sierra Nevada, and Tenerife. The 95.50% were identified as immature stages of ticks of the genus Ixodes, although occasional parasitization by adults of the genera Hyalomma and nymphs of Haemaphysalis was also observed. Morphologically, 8.98% of the specimens were compatible with Ixodes inopinatus, a species whose presence in the Iberian Peninsula is debated; however, the analysis of mitochondrial 16S and cox1 markers could not discriminate them from Ixodes ricinus, the most abundant species found in lizards. We found significant effects of month of collection, sex and host species, as well as microclimatic variables of humidity and temperature on the prevalence and abundance of ticks on lizards. Male lizards had significantly more ticks than females. The localities where we found ticks on these reptiles were more humid and colder, but within these localities there were more ticks on reptiles in those places that were less humid and warmer. The results also indicated differential susceptibility to Ixodes infestation for the different species of lizards tested.
